A Kingdom of Witches and Wanderers

A satisfying series finale that weaves Irish mythology, time travel, and a separated-lovers reunion into an emotional crescendo. The romance between Eala and Sion is the beating heart, and the found family of legendary women makes the journey worth every ache.
Synopsis
Betrayed and broken, Eala Duir has sworn vengeance against the Faeries who destroyed her life. Once a promising folklore scholar in the human realm, her destiny with the Fae kingdom of Tír na nÓg, has cost Eala everything—her academic career, her position, her best friend Colleen, and most painfully, her soulmate, Sionnach. Torn from him by the treacherous Faerie king, Finnbheara, Eala will stop at nothing to reclaim what was stolen from her. With her untamed Fae powers still unpredictable, Eala embarks on a desperate quest to rescue Sionnach and Colleen. Using the mysterious Veil, she journeys through time and place, gathering a team of legendary Irish women, including a witch and a pirate, to aid her against the Faerie king. But even their combined might and magic may not be enough to defeat Finnbheara's cruelty. In a dangerous gamble, Eala is forced to seek out the Faerie, Robber Bright—the very villain who abducted her best friend. Desperate for his help, Eala risks her soul to strike a perilous bargain. But can she trust the one who has already betrayed her? The price of this risky alliance could cost her not just her loved ones, but her freedom as well. This conclusion to the Fae Destiny trilogy is a thrilling blend of fantasy and romance, this epic tale weaves together magic, betrayal, and a love that defies all odds.
